Quality Health Partners supports primary care physicians achieve 5-star quality ratings by placing a clinical quality team in provider practices, in patient homes, or via telemedicine by completing the Annual Wellness Visits/Annual Health Assessments for their patients.

Demonstrates Competency in the Following Areas:

  • Provides direct patient care under the supervision of an PA/NP and/or physician, evaluates outcomes, consults with other health team members as required.
  • Ability to assist nursing and medical staff with routine examinations and patient treatments. This includes neonate, pediatric, adolescent and geriatric patients and the general patient population.
  • Notifies appropriate licensed staff when patient complains of pain.
  • Performs patient care responsibilities considering needs specific to the standard of care for patient's age.
  • Performs all aspects of patient care in an environment that optimizes patient safety and reduces the likelihood of medical/health care errors.
  • Supports and maintains a culture of safety and quality.
  • Demonstrates knowledge of the principles of growth and development over the life span and the skills necessary to provide age appropriate care to the patients served.
  • Communicates appropriately and clearly to co-workers, physicians and Office Manager.
  • Demonstrates the ability to assist physicians with procedures and perform services requiring technical and manual skills under the direction of an PA/NP and/or physician.
  • Treats patients and their families with respect and dignity. Identifies and addresses psychosocial, cultural, ethnic and religious/spiritual needs of patients and family.
  • Interacts professionally with patient and family and involves patient and family in patient education.
  • Maintains infection prevention and control standards for exam/procedure rooms; cleans, disinfects, changes linen, etc.
  • Maintains office instruments; knowledgeable of sterilization techniques and biological indicators for sterilization.
  • Meets current documentation standards and policies.
  • Maintains established office policies and procedures, objectives, performance improvement program, safety, environmental and infection prevention and control standards.
  • Maintains a safe, comfortable and therapeutic environment for patients and families in accordance with office standards.
  • Answers telephone calls in a professional manner, directs calls appropriately; refers patient problems to office physician; schedules patient appointments.
  • Ensures an adequate stock of supplies.
  • Assists in cost containment through appropriate ordering and conserving of supplies and equipment.
  • Maintains a good working relationship with all staff members of the office.
  • Manages and operates equipment safely and correctly. Performs preventive maintenance.
  • Demonstrates the ability to be flexible, organized and function under stressful situations.
  • Response to the patient is appropriate in emergency or physically distressful situations.
  • Performs other duties as assigned within the medical assistant's scope of practice.

Education Requirements:

  • Successful completion of a Medical Assistant Program or six (6) month Nurse Aide Program.
  • Certified Medical Assistant through the American Association of Medical Assistants (AAMA), preferred
  • Meet state requirements for medical assistants.
  • Completion of venipuncture class, preferred.
  • Current BCLS certification, preferred.
